"Oscars(R) Opening Ceremony: Live from the Red Carpet" Airs Oscar Sunday, March 4, 6:30 p.m. EST/ 3:30 p.m. PST
Michael Strahan, Wendi McLendon-Covey, Sara Haines, Krista Smith and Dave Karger co-host the pre-show special.

'OSCARS(R) OPENING CEREMONY: LIVE FROM THE RED CARPET'

The Only Official Oscars Opening Ceremony Coverage With Exclusive Access to the Red Carpet in Final Hour Leading Up to Award Show

Hosted by Michael Strahan, Wendi McLendon-Covey, Sara Haines, Krista Smith and Dave Karger

Airs Oscar Sunday, March 4, 6:30 p.m. EST/ 3:30 p.m. PST on The ABC Television Network

The ABC Television Network and the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ences announced today "Oscars Opening Ceremony: Live From The Red Carpet," the ultimate red carpet event and highly anticipated lead-in to the live telecast of the 90th Oscars hosted by Jimmy Kimmel on Sunday, March 4. This 90-minute special, hosted by "Good Morning America" co-anchor Michael Strahan, star of ABC's "The Goldbergs" Wendi McLendon-Covey, "The View" co-host Sara Haines, Vanity Fair executive West Coast editor Krista Smith and IMDb special correspondent Dave Karger begins at 6:30 p.m. EST/3:30 p.m. PST on The ABC Television Network and is the only official red carpet event. Additionally, from 7:00-8:00 p.m. EST (4:00-5:00 p.m. PST), ABC is the only telecast broadcasting live exclusively from the red carpet.

The special features interviews with the nominees, presenters and performers arriving on the red carpet and gives viewers an ultimate insider's view of all the pre-show excitement.

"Oscars Opening Ceremony: Live From The Red Carpet," is produced by the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ences and ABC News Live Events Group.

"The Oscars Opening Ceremony captures the energy and excitement of the red carpet like no other," said 90th Oscars producers Michael De Luca and Jennifer Todd. "This year promises to be even better with exclusive interviews and access you won't find anywhere else."

"We challenged ourselves to make this, our fourth consecutive year producing the official Oscars pre-show, the most exciting one yet. From a new, circular stage literally in the middle of the Red Carpet, additional camera angles never seen before and a few surprises planned, we want viewers to feel like they're right in the middle of the action," said executive producer John R. Green.

"Oscars Opening Ceremony: Live From The Red Carpet" will be executive produced by John R. Green, Michael De Luca, Jennifer Todd, co-executive produced by Morgan Zalkin and directed by Jeff Winn. Marty Pasetta Jr. serves as creative consultant.

The 90th Oscars will be held on Sunday, March 4, at the Dolby Theatre(R) at Hollywood & Highland Center(R) in Hollywood, and will be broadcast live on The ABC Television Network at 8 p.m. EST/5 p.m. PST. "The Oscars," produced by Michael De Luca and Jennifer Todd and hosted by Jimmy Kimmel, will also be televised in more than 225 countries and territories worldwide.
